Output 380951c8bfab045ab04f2b5f4a55d9a4f35a656495871f08d1e38fb09b770f8a:0

value
658023
script pubkey
OP_0 OP_PUSHBYTES_20 e2b4dea72f1b3138e195f6b8bb632c27f8bad91b
address
bc1qu26dafe0rvcn3cv476utkcevylut4kgm4math9
transaction
380951c8bfab045ab04f2b5f4a55d9a4f35a656495871f08d1e38fb09b770f8a
confirmations
202964
spent
true